The structural design of a wrapped V-belt typically consists of several key layers. At the core, there is a strong tensile cord made from materials like polyester or nylon, which provides excellent strength and resistance to stretching. Surrounding this core is a rubber compound that enhances flexibility and grip. The outer layer often consists of fabric or additional rubber for protection against wear and environmental conditions. The outer wrap also plays a vital role in providing traction and reducing slippage, which is crucial for effective power transmission.

In the realm of automobile engineering, the timing belt is a vital component that plays a crucial role in the function of an engine. This integral part is responsible for synchronizing the movement of the crankshaft and camshaft, ensuring that the engine's valves open and close at the correct times during each cylinder's intake and exhaust strokes. A well-maintained timing belt is essential for optimal engine performance and longevity.
